West Bengal Violence: TMC Alleges Attack Followed Amit Shah’s Threat

28 Apr, 2026 08:59 AM

A car carrying Trinamool Congress (TMC) Member of Parliament Mitali Bag was attacked with bricks and stones in Hooghly district of West Bengal on Monday, according to reports. The incident occurred while she was travelling from Goghat to Arambagh to attend a roadshow led by Abhishek Banerjee. During the attack, the windows of the vehicle were shattered, leaving the MP and her driver injured. Both were immediately taken to Arambagh Medical College and Hospital for treatment. Following the incident, Mitali Bag appeared visibly distressed and broke down in front of the media. She said, “Look at the condition of my car. They threw large stones. I somehow managed to save my life.” The TMC has accused supporters of the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) of carrying out the हमला, alleging that bricks, stones, and sticks were used to target the MP’s vehicle in Goghat. In a post on the social media platform X, the party claimed that the attack occurred shortly after a threat allegedly made by Union Home Minister Amit Shah. According to the statement, Shah had warned that anyone stepping out of their homes would face severe consequences. Police have arrested three individuals in connection with the incident. The accused have been identified as Sintu Santra, Sanatan Santra, and Rajkumar Roy. All three are reportedly associated with the BJP. Authorities stated that further investigation into the matter is ongoing.
